Regarding her views on mobilization, demobilization, and conscription, the head of the medical service "Ulf" of the First Separate Assault Battalion "Wolves Da Vinci" named after Dmitry Kotsyubailo, Alina Mikhaylova, shared her thoughts in an interview with TSN.
Mikhaylova explained that she continues to insist that all Ukrainians will fight. She noted that it would indeed be great if helicopters filled with a "million" American soldiers arrived from the USA. However, since this will not happen, all hope rests on the Ukrainian nation, as heard in the video.
"All we can rely on is only ourselves and our country. On the people, because they are not a nation, but a people, we cannot rely just yet. But we constantly say, 'Glory to the Nation! Death to the enemies!' Only the entire nation — they are here, in these thickets, in these inflatable boats on Krynyky," she stated.
The medic also commented on how she assesses citizens who have been "busified" (i.e., forcibly grabbed off the streets and mobilized) and who fear that "they are being sent to death." According to her, fighters from the Third Assault Battalion encounter such military personnel when "attached" units join them. None of these men would have volunteered for the army, and for them, the only path is this "busification." Such men are detained, for example, near the Sports Palace after an "Okean Elzy" concert, and this is a positive development because they have managed to evade mobilization by other means.
"I wouldn't say that these are super bad people. In fact, they are laughed at, those who have been busified. This happens only because someone somewhere cannot simply buy their way out, while in reality, everyone in this country should be busified," the medic declared.
Alina shared a few words about demobilization, mobilization, and closed borders. She believes that the lack of demobilization and the fear that people will leave the front line is not a "winning strategy." In her opinion, the borders are closed because somewhere "on the president's desk" lies a real mobilization plan, and this is the way they keep those who will eventually be called into the army.
"I feel that somewhere there is a secret and total plan signed by the president. I want to say that the time has come, and it's time to mobilize everyone," Mikhaylova concluded.
